import * as asn1 from 'asn1js';
import elliptic from 'elliptic';
import forge from 'node-forge';
import type { countryCodes } from '../../constants/constants.js';
import { getCurveForElliptic } from '../certificate_parsing/curves.js';
import type {
PublicKeyDetailsECDSA,
PublicKeyDetailsRSAPSS,
} from '../certificate_parsing/dataStructure.js';
import { parseCertificateSimple } from '../certificate_parsing/parseCertificateSimple.js';
import { getHashLen, hash } from '../hash.js';
import type { PassportData, SignatureAlgorithm } from '../types.js';
import { formatAndConcatenateDataHashes, formatMrz, generateSignedAttr } from './format.js';
import { getMockDSC } from './getMockDSC.js';
import { initPassportDataParsing } from './passport.js';
function generateRandomBytes(length: number): number[] {
// Generate numbers between -128 and 127 to match the existing signed byte format
return Array.from({ length }, () => Math.floor(Math.random() * 256) - 128);
}
function generateDataGroupHashes(mrzHash: number[], hashLen: number): [number, number[]][] {
// Generate hashes for DGs 2-15 (excluding some DGs that aren't typically used)
const dataGroups: [number, number[]][] = [
[1, mrzHash], // DG1 must be the MRZ hash
[2, generateRandomBytes(hashLen)],
[3, generateRandomBytes(hashLen)],
[4, generateRandomBytes(hashLen)],
[5, generateRandomBytes(hashLen)],
[7, generateRandomBytes(hashLen)],
[8, generateRandomBytes(hashLen)],
// [11, generateRandomBytes(hashLen)],
// [12, generateRandomBytes(hashLen)],
// [14, generateRandomBytes(hashLen)],
[15, generateRandomBytes(hashLen)],
];
return dataGroups;
}
export function genAndInitMockPassportData(
dgHashAlgo: string,
eContentHashAlgo: string,
signatureType: SignatureAlgorithm,
nationality: keyof typeof countryCodes,
birthDate: string,
expiryDate: string,
passportNumber: string = '15AA81234',
lastName: string = 'DUPONT',
firstName: string = 'ALPHONSE HUGHUES ALBERT'
): PassportData {
return initPassportDataParsing(
genMockPassportData(
dgHashAlgo,
eContentHashAlgo,
signatureType,
nationality,
birthDate,
expiryDate,
passportNumber,
lastName,
firstName
)
);
}
export function genMockPassportData(
dgHashAlgo: string,
eContentHashAlgo: string,
signatureType: SignatureAlgorithm,
nationality: keyof typeof countryCodes,
birthDate: string,
expiryDate: string,
passportNumber: string = '15AA81234',
lastName: string = 'DUPONT',
firstName: string = 'ALPHONSE HUGHUES ALBERT'
): PassportData {
if (birthDate.length !== 6 || expiryDate.length !== 6) {
throw new Error('birthdate and expiry date have to be in the "YYMMDD" format');
}
// Prepare last name: Convert to uppercase, remove invalid characters, split by spaces, and join with '<'
const lastNameParts = lastName
.toUpperCase()
.replace(/[^A-Z< ]/g, '')
.split(' ');
const formattedLastName = lastNameParts.join('<');
// Prepare first name: Convert to uppercase, remove invalid characters, split by spaces, and join with '<'
const firstNameParts = firstName
.toUpperCase()
.replace(/[^A-Z< ]/g, '')
.split(' ');
const formattedFirstName = firstNameParts.join('<');
// Build the first line of MRZ
let mrzLine1 = `P<${nationality}${formattedLastName}<<${formattedFirstName}`;
// Pad the first line with '<' to make it exactly 44 characters
mrzLine1 = mrzLine1.padEnd(44, '<');
if (mrzLine1.length > 44) {
throw new Error('First line of MRZ exceeds 44 characters');
}
// Build the second line of MRZ
const mrzLine2 = `${passportNumber}4${nationality}${birthDate}1M${expiryDate}5<<<<<<<<<<<<<<02`;
// Combine both lines to form the MRZ
const mrz = mrzLine1 + mrzLine2;
// Validate the MRZ length
if (mrz.length !== 88) {
throw new Error(`MRZ must be 88 characters long, got ${mrz.length}`);
}
const { privateKeyPem, dsc } = getMockDSC(signatureType);
// Generate MRZ hash first
const mrzHash = hash(dgHashAlgo, formatMrz(mrz));
// Generate random hashes for other DGs, passing mrzHash for DG1
const dataGroupHashes = generateDataGroupHashes(mrzHash as number[], getHashLen(dgHashAlgo));
const eContent = formatAndConcatenateDataHashes(dataGroupHashes, 63);
const signedAttr = generateSignedAttr(hash(eContentHashAlgo, eContent) as number[]);
const hashAlgo = signatureType.split('_')[1];
const signature = sign(privateKeyPem, dsc, hashAlgo, signedAttr);
const signatureBytes = Array.from(signature, (byte) => (byte < 128 ? byte : byte - 256));
return {
dsc: dsc,
mrz: mrz,
dg2Hash: dataGroupHashes.find(([dgNum]) => dgNum === 2)?.[1] || [],
eContent: eContent,
signedAttr: signedAttr,
encryptedDigest: signatureBytes,
documentType: 'mock_passport',
documentCategory: 'passport',
mock: true,
};
}
function sign(
privateKeyPem: string,
dsc: string,
hashAlgorithm: string,
eContent: number[]
): number[] {
const actualForge = forge.pki ? forge : (forge as any).default;
const { signatureAlgorithm, publicKeyDetails } = parseCertificateSimple(dsc);
if (signatureAlgorithm === 'rsapss') {
const privateKey = actualForge.pki.privateKeyFromPem(privateKeyPem);
const md = actualForge.md[hashAlgorithm].create();
md.update(actualForge.util.binary.raw.encode(new Uint8Array(eContent)));
const pss = actualForge.pss.create({
md: actualForge.md[hashAlgorithm].create(),
mgf: actualForge.mgf.mgf1.create(actualForge.md[hashAlgorithm].create()),
saltLength: parseInt((publicKeyDetails as PublicKeyDetailsRSAPSS).saltLength),
});
const signatureBytes = privateKey.sign(md, pss);
return Array.from(signatureBytes, (c: string) => c.charCodeAt(0));
} else if (signatureAlgorithm === 'ecdsa') {
const curve = (publicKeyDetails as PublicKeyDetailsECDSA).curve;
const curveForElliptic = getCurveForElliptic(curve);
const ec = new elliptic.ec(curveForElliptic);
const privateKeyDer = Buffer.from(
privateKeyPem.replace(/-----BEGIN EC PRIVATE KEY-----|\n|-----END EC PRIVATE KEY-----/g, ''),
'base64'
);
const asn1Data = asn1.fromBER(privateKeyDer);
const privateKeyBuffer = (asn1Data.result.valueBlock as any).value[1].valueBlock.valueHexView;
const keyPair = ec.keyFromPrivate(privateKeyBuffer);
const msgHash = hash(hashAlgorithm, eContent, 'hex');
const signature = keyPair.sign(msgHash, 'hex');
const signatureBytes = Array.from(signature.toDER() as number[]);
return signatureBytes;
} else {
const privKey = actualForge.pki.privateKeyFromPem(privateKeyPem);
const md = actualForge.md[hashAlgorithm].create();
md.update(actualForge.util.binary.raw.encode(new Uint8Array(eContent)));
const forgeSignature = privKey.sign(md);
return Array.from(forgeSignature, (c: string) => c.charCodeAt(0));
}
}
